Block

#21,791,492
Block Number
21,791,492 @ 05/28/2025, 14:55:40
Status
Finalized
ID
0x014c830496b52b99e9d6477e7488e590233b22f74490951ab60b2faa3e655f7f
Transactions
Gas Used
5079468/39999962 (12.70% Used)
Total Score
2,128,227,958 (+98)
Rewards
19.57 VTHO